Webber, part of Ferrovial Construction, is a leading construction company that specializes in heavy civil, waterworks, energy and infrastructure management and is dedicated to safely providing intelligent solutions to its clients and community. Webber is headquartered in Houston, Texas, with offices and projects in the United States and Canada. Webber supports a wide range of project models to meet client needs, including traditional design bid build, design build, alternative delivery models and public private partnership (P3) solutions. Webber also has an in-house engineering services department to help optimize building efficiency and quality while solving complex project challenges using field experience, innovative construction methods and BIM technology. As a subsidiary of Ferrovial, Webber has access to a global network of skilled engineers, best-in-class technology and vast resources.

Job Description: The Parts Runner is responsible for the timely pickup, delivery, and distribution of parts, supplies, and materials required to support the maintenance and repair of heavy equipment. This position plays a critical role in minimizing equipment downtime by ensuring technicians and field personnel receive the correct parts when needed.
Essential functions and responsibilities:- Pick up and deliver parts, tools, and supplies between vendors, company facilities, and job sites.
- Verify parts received against purchase orders and packing slips.
- Assist with loading, unloading, and transporting parts safely.
- Coordinate with parts, service, and operations personnel to prioritize deliveries.
- Inspect delivered parts for damage and report discrepancies.
- Keep company vehicles clean, organized, and properly maintained.
- Follow all company safety policies and procedures.
- Maintain positive working relationships with vendors and team members.
- Participate in proactive team efforts to achieve departmental and company goals
- Provide leadership to others through example and sharing of knowledge/skill
- Additional tasks as needed to enhance the operations of the company
